Output 21fb3cde147e6134a85618cdf67fe164ddc751b58cc10a4d1eb147c3473797b1:1

value
152489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e1aed565daea7783bba4e7b593ed6400d443aab OP_EQUAL
address
32ybeA4Uvd6jcWwaGuHu9rvuMY2aTQ769q
transaction
21fb3cde147e6134a85618cdf67fe164ddc751b58cc10a4d1eb147c3473797b1
spent
true